openerp-community-reviewer team mailing list archive
-
openerp-community-reviewer team
-
Mailing list archive
-
Message #01100
lp:~acsone-openerp/account-financial-tools/account_credit_control_portal_portal_lp1248906 into lp:account-financial-tools
Stéphane Bidoul (Acsone) has proposed merging lp:~acsone-openerp/account-financial-tools/account_credit_control_portal_portal_lp1248906 into lp:account-financial-tools.
Commit message:
[FIX] fix bug in account_credit_control preventing portal user to view their invoices
Requested reviews:
Account Core Editors (account-core-editors)
Related bugs:
Bug #1248906 in Account - Financial Tools: "account_credit_control prevents viewing invoices on portal"
https://bugs.launchpad.net/account-financial-tools/+bug/1248906
For more details, see:
https://code.launchpad.net/~acsone-openerp/account-financial-tools/account_credit_control_portal_portal_lp1248906/+merge/194315
Here is a proposal to fix an issue preventing portal users to view their invoices.
The fix consists in allowing read access to credit control lines to portal users. The lines remain invisible on screen as the corresponding tab is reserved for specific accout credit control groups.
--
https://code.launchpad.net/~acsone-openerp/account-financial-tools/account_credit_control_portal_portal_lp1248906/+merge/194315
Your team Account Core Editors is requested to review the proposed merge of lp:~acsone-openerp/account-financial-tools/account_credit_control_portal_portal_lp1248906 into lp:account-financial-tools.
=== modified file 'account_credit_control/security/ir.model.access.csv'
--- account_credit_control/security/ir.model.access.csv 2013-07-12 11:57:49 +0000
+++ account_credit_control/security/ir.model.access.csv 2013-11-07 10:59:08 +0000
@@ -18,4 +18,5 @@
"account_credit_control.ir_model_access_289",0,0,"group_account_credit_control_info","credit_control_info_level","account_credit_control.model_credit_control_policy_level",1,0
"account_credit_control.ir_model_access_290",0,0,"account.group_account_user","credit_control_fin_user_line","account_credit_control.model_credit_control_line",1,0
"account_credit_control.ir_model_access_291",0,0,"account.group_account_invoice","credit_control_fin_invoice_line","account_credit_control.model_credit_control_line",1,0
-"account_credit_control.ir_model_access_292",1,1,"account.group_account_manager","credit_control_fin_manager_line","account_credit_control.model_credit_control_line",1,1
\ No newline at end of file
+"account_credit_control.ir_model_access_292",1,1,"account.group_account_manager","credit_control_fin_manager_line","account_credit_control.model_credit_control_line",1,1
+"account_credit_control.ir_model_access_293",0,0,"portal.group_portal","credit_control_line_portal","account_credit_control.model_credit_control_line",1,0
\ No newline at end of file
Follow ups